We are a dedicated community volunteer group working closely with North Tyneside Council’s Park team to keep Rising Sun Country Park a welcoming, safe and vibrant place for its visitors and its wildlife.
What we do:
Park Maintenance and Conservation Efforts – We collaborate with North Tyneside Council’s Rising Sun Park Team to help keep the park clean, safe, and beautiful, by participating in weekly volunteer sessions held at the park on Thursday mornings, and a Friend’s led community litter-pick which is held monthly.
Community Engagement – We help the park team to host events, educational activities such as nature walks and promote volunteer opportunities to encourage public involvement.
Biodiversity & Environmental Efforts – We support wildlife habitats through tree and bulb planting, engage in a variety of citizen science projects and record wildlife sightings around the park.
Recognising and researching the Park’s heritage – We celebrate the parks rich and varied history and frequently sharing its story through regular posts on our social media platforms.
